Carsten Junker
Humboldt-Universität zu Berlin

Carsten Junker was born and brought up in Frankfurt/Main. He spent a year in Chapel Hill, North Carolina, as a fellow of the American Congress/German Bundestag Exchange Program and has been studying German, English and American Studies at Humboldt-University since 1995. A year's study at Goldsmiths College at the University of London in 1997/98 inspired his research in concepts of difference concerning race, gender and sexuality. Alongside working as an assistant teacher for literary studies at the Institute for English and American Studies at Humboldt-University, he is preparing his masters thesis.
